|
Noncontrolling Interests (Narrative) (Details)
|
Dec. 31, 2016
shares
|Noncontrolling Interests [Member]
|Consolidation, Less than Wholly Owned Subsidiary, Parent Ownership Interest, Effects of Changes, Net [Line Items]
|Operating Partnership (OP) Units (in shares)
|17,079,511
|Long-Term Incentive Plan (LTIP) Units (in shares)
|904,588
|Boston Properties Limited Partnership | OPP Units 2012 [Member]
|Consolidation, Less than Wholly Owned Subsidiary, Parent Ownership Interest, Effects of Changes, Net [Line Items]
|Outperformance awards in LTIP Units (in shares)
|166,629
|Boston Properties Limited Partnership | MYLTIP 2013
|Consolidation, Less than Wholly Owned Subsidiary, Parent Ownership Interest, Effects of Changes, Net [Line Items]
|2013 MYLTIP
|93,928
|Boston Properties Limited Partnership | MYLTIP 2014
|Consolidation, Less than Wholly Owned Subsidiary, Parent Ownership Interest, Effects of Changes, Net [Line Items]
|2014 MYLTIPs
|474,415
|Boston Properties Limited Partnership | MYLTIP 2015 [Member]
|Consolidation, Less than Wholly Owned Subsidiary, Parent Ownership Interest, Effects of Changes, Net [Line Items]
|2015 MYLTIPS
|367,218
|Boston Properties Limited Partnership | MYLTIP 2016 [Member]
|Consolidation, Less than Wholly Owned Subsidiary, Parent Ownership Interest, Effects of Changes, Net [Line Items]
|2016 MYLTIP
|473,360
|X
- Definition
+ References
2013 MYLTIP
+ Details
No definition available.
|X
- Definition
+ References
Long Term Incentive Plan Units
+ Details
No definition available.
|X
- Definition
+ References
OP Units
+ Details
No definition available.
|X
- Definition
+ References
Outperformance Awards Long Term Incentive Plan Units
+ Details
No definition available.
|X
- Definition
+ References
2015 MYLTIPS
+ Details
No definition available.
|X
- Definition
+ References
2014 MYLTIP
+ Details
No definition available.
|X
- Definition
+ References
2016 MYLTIP
+ Details
No definition available.
|X
- Definition
+ References
Line items represent financial concepts included in a table. These concepts are used to disclose reportable information associated with domain members defined in one or many axes to the table.
+ Details
No definition available.
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details